Armenian citizen assaulted in Moscow

PanARMENIAN.Net - An armed assault on an Armenian citizen was committed in Moscow on November 13 night. The man received eight stab wounds into his back and two bullets into his head. Nevertheless, he managed to reach the house where his relatives live and was taken to hospital.



He could explain that three men of Slavic appearance attacked him in Lyubertsy, reported the press office of the Armenian-Russian youth union.
